Llandudno Lifeboat and tractor
Llandudno Lifeboat and tractor
37ft Oakley lifeboat, The Lilly Wainwright, in service at Llandudno from 1964-1990. The boat was on display on the promenade, with a suitable lifeboat shaped donation box alongside. To the left is the dedicated tractor, used to launch the boat. The lifeboat station at this time was situated about halfway between the east and west shores at Llandudno, and the tractor would pull the boat to whichever side it was needed.

The photograph was probably taken in 1964 or 1965 by the contributor�s father, Geoffrey William Sutcliffe (1907-2004).
